QUOTATION:It was not seen that woman’s place was in the home until she began to go out of it; the statement was a reply to an unspoken challenge, it was attempted resistance to irresistible change.
ATTRIBUTION:Rose Wilder Lane (1886–1965), U.S. author. Old Hometown, ch. 1 (1935).
